Output 08577ca204f9def7eeb23044e10f3c7fa691ec0ea7b758015136f9d029dc5d35:1

value
65905145129
script pubkey
OP_0 OP_PUSHBYTES_20 cab7e1be7149a0cb8a5dcb88f446ea0811549b7b
address
bc1qe2m7r0n3fxsvhzjaewy0g3h2pqg4fxmmxg2y6n
transaction
08577ca204f9def7eeb23044e10f3c7fa691ec0ea7b758015136f9d029dc5d35